In Geostorm, a man heads into space to prevent climate controlling satellites from creating a storm of epic proportions. During the emergency, his brother sets out to stop a plot to assassinate the president while facing mother nature at her worst.
The film features every weather-based natural disaster that you can think of, tornadoes, tsunamis and more, but on a bigger, more destructive scale than we have ever witnessed.
Gerard Butler (Olympus Has Fallen, 300) leads the cast that includes Katheryn Winnick, Abbie Cornish, Ed Harris, Andy Garcia, and Robert Sheehan. Dean Devlin (Independence Day, Godzilla) directed and co-wrote the action-filled film with Paul Guyot (The Librarians, Leverage).
Geostorm will hit theaters nationwide on October 20, 2017 from Warner Bros.
